    I have just bought a 2001 Audi A4 Avant 115 TDi. I took it to my local garage recently for a 10000 mile fixed service. They basically changed the oil and filter together with 2 wiper blades! I wasn't that happy as they left dirty finger marks on the dashboard, steering wheel, gearstick etc. They also didn't specify the type of oil on the invoice so i just phoned them to ask. They said they had used 10W 40 semi-synthetic which was the specified oil for this engine. I have a feeling that it should be 5W 30 but i am not sure. Can anyone let me know who is right?     I think they are wrong.

    The PD engine has it's own specific oil(s) either normal or long life versions and it is a 5-40 grade.

    The oil must conform to VW spec 505.01/505.00

    If it doesn't you are likely to suffer accelerated wear on the cam lobes that drive the unit injectors.

    Personally I'd do some further online research and armed with that research to the dealer and demand that they sort it!

    hi wid77
    what is the engine code? if your engine is a pd type [pumpe duese] the so called 'mechanic' who advised the 10w-40 is fine is wrong! you must only use oil conforming to vw 505 01.

    quote from owners manual;
    'for technical reasons, the "longlife service" is not available for your vehicle. the vehicle must be serviced according to the "fixed maintenance intervals"-please refer to "inspection service" in the service schedule booklet.
    Use only oil conforming with VW standard 505 01.
    this applies to the 96 KW turbo-diesel engine [unit injector type] in the Audi A3 and the 85 KW turbo-diesel engine [unit-injector type] in the Audi A4 and A4 Avant.
    hope this helps confirm your suspicions. my personal opinion is, if it's out of warranty, service it yourself! that way your sure. just a thought. daz.

    Get the garage to ring up VW/Audi customer helpline, and get the oil type confirmed. 10w 40 IS THE WRONG OIL for a PD engine. It should only be 5w 40 and meet 505.01 VW requirements on standard. I only put Millers XFE-PD oil in mine - an oil developed by Millers, for the PD engine alone, and has VW's stamp of approval.

    There's no telling what damage 10w oil could be doing, so get this checked out and rectified a.s.a.p.
